Analysis estimates that more than 80% of all current innovations within vehicles are based on distributed electronic systems. Critical to the functionality and application domain of such systems are the services provided by the underlying distributed control networks. Current advances in control networking technology indicate that timetriggered architectures offer improvements in the deterministic behavior of such networks and as such make them particularly appropriate for safety critical and realtime applications. This book presents novel work on the formal specification and formal verification of a new timetriggered protocol: ISO 118984 (draft), time triggered communication on Controller Area Network (TTCAN). TTCAN is based on the most widely adopted invehicle network ? Controller Area Network (CAN). The formal verification research described has been conducted in parallel with the development of the International Standards Organisation TTCAN protocol specification.
